What is the difference between pardón and perdone and perdona and disculpe and disculpa ?Feel free to just provide example sentences.

perdone y disculpe son verbos que se usan para disculparse y pedir perdón en un lenguaje más formal
perdona se utiliza para pedir perdón en un lenguaje informal
perdón se utiliza tanto en lenguaje formal como informal
